Mari, your itinerary is definitely eligible for 24 hour visa free transit and you do not need any kind of visa. You should have in mind and you are suggested to print out your flight tickets and to have them at hand ready to be presented to relevant authorities. Immediately upon landing at Pudong ask for a transit counter and apply there for a temporary entry permit to be allowed to exit the airport. This application is a formality, but you need to have one in order to exit the airport. This is all free of charge and you will do that by presenting your flight tickets.
After a permit is granted, you will exit the airport and literally run to Hongqiao airport in order to catch your flight to Tokyo. Your transit time is really tight and you will have to do it all in a hurry. You are also advised to check whether your luggage will be tagged all the way to Tokyo or you will have to collect it at Pudontg and re-check at Hongqiao. This is a detail you will know at the time of check-in in Australia.
